The CIS flag appeared today in one of the windows of the Moldovan Parliament building. This was a gesture of desperation by one of the opposition deputies, who understood that in the meeting room it would be impossible to resist the determination of the pro-Western majority to denounce a number of key agreements with the Commonwealth.

“This is a symbol of the fact that the government in Moldova, represented by the PAS party and Maia Sandu, is following a completely different path, separate from the Moldovan one. This is a symbol of the fact that the Moldovan people are against leaving the CIS,” said independent deputy Irina Lozovan.

To confirm her words, there was a picket under the windows of parliament against leaving the CIS. People chanted “Down with Maia Sandu.”

But all this did not prevent the parliament from voting for the denunciation of the convention on the CIS Interparliamentary Assembly in the first reading. Agreements on cooperation in the field of preventing and eliminating the consequences of natural and man-made emergencies and agreements on cooperation in the field of labor protection were also denounced.

 “We don’t want to be with murderers,” speaker Igor Grosu pathetically commented on the decisions made.

Member of the ruling party Marcela Adam motivated her positive vote on denunciations by the fact that 21 thousand people were brought to the rally convened on May 80 in support of the EU. She did not mention the fact that no one in the European Union is demanding that Moldova sever ties in the east.

The opposition's arguments were more specific.

“We need to promote Moldova in the eastern market. If, without promoting ourselves, we get trade in the amount of $3 billion, we think the potential is much higher,” said socialist Vlad Batrincha and promised that in the next convocation the parliament will restore all agreements.

“The denunciation could harm hundreds of thousands of citizens of our country who are in the Commonwealth countries at work or study. There are 400 thousand of them in Russia alone,” says the leader of the Moldovan communists, Vladimir Voronin.

At a meeting of the Moldovan government on June 28, only the Bashkan of Gagauzia, Irina Vlah, spoke out against the denunciation.

“When you make such a decision to withdraw from certain agreements, you need to think about people and business. It’s better to build rather than break relationships,” Vlach said.

Prime Minister Dorin Recan cut her off rudely, wishing her happy trips to Moscow and St. Petersburg.

The Secretary of State of the Moldovan Foreign Ministry, Ruslan Bolbocean, tried to calm the opposition, assuring that most of the agreements with the CIS would remain in force.

Opposing him, deputy Diana Karaman linked the break in agreements with the CIS with the recent tragedy at the Chisinau airport, when a citizen of Tajikistan shot and killed two people.

Official representative of the Russian Ministry of Foreign Affairs Maria Zakharova shares the same opinion. At her last briefing, she said that the shooting at Chisinau airport was a consequence of the de facto termination of Moldova’s participation in the CIS Organized Crime Coordination Bureau. The Moldovan Foreign Ministry responded by denying this.

“The list of those whom our authorities do not feel sorry for is growing. The first victims of the denunciation of agreements with the CIS were an airport security officer and a border guard, and every single passenger was under attack. Now more powerful. The CIS countries will no longer help Moldova in the event of a man-made or natural disaster.

It’s breaking another agreement,” Moldovan journalist Elena Pakhomova wrote in her tg channel.

The Minister of Foreign Affairs of Moldova, Nicu Popescu, offers his solution to the problem of incidents at the airport - the introduction of visas. And above all with Russia. He also wants to reduce the number of Russian diplomats, because the Russian Federation is pursuing a “hostile, aggressive, incorrect, disrespectful policy.”

Speaker Grosu, in an interview with Romanian media, accused Russian diplomats of destabilization. State Secretary of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s Bolboceanu said that Moldova complies with absolutely all sanctions imposed by other countries against the Russian Federation.

“The policy of breaking with the CIS, which is being pursued under the dictation of Western curators by Maia Sandu and her party, has already resulted in losses for the country, but in the future it will bring even greater troubles to the Moldovan people,” predicted former President of Moldova Igor Dodon.
